Mrs. Helen (“Ella”) McKenna Docherty Gribben (nee Rankin) age 90 years, passed away peacefully at St. Joseph hospital on Friday October 27, 2017, surrounded by her loving family.

Born in Paisley, Scotland, Helen married Thomas (“Scotty”) Gribben on February 4, 1950. Together with their two young sons Archie and Johnny they immigrated to Canada and settled in Fort William where their daughter Cathie was born.

Throughout the years, Helen had many interests and hobbies; she was an accomplished knitter, a wonderful baker, cook, and dancer. She especially enjoyed her weekly shopping trips with her daughter. Helen, in better health, was actively involved with St. Agnes Parish, as well as the Catholic Women’s League. She loved her family and spent many hours cheering on her grandchildren at sporting events. “Gran BB” was proud of her grandchildren’s achievements and she encouraged them to pursue their education and to travel.
